One of the most affordable options for paternity testing is the use of at-home DNA testing kits. These kits can be purchased online or in stores and typically cost between $50 and $200, depending on the provider and the features included in the kit. At-home DNA testing kits are easy to use and require only a simple cheek swab to collect the necessary DNA samples. The samples are then sent to a laboratory for analysis, and the results are typically available within a few weeks.

While at-home DNA testing kits are more affordable than traditional laboratory-based testing, it is important to note that the results may not be admissible in court. If you require a paternity test for legal purposes, such as child support or custody disputes, you will need to use a certified laboratory for testing. However, for individuals seeking peace of mind or who simply want to know the truth about paternity, at-home DNA testing kits can provide a cost-effective solution.

It is also worth considering the option of using a non-traditional testing method, such as prenatal paternity testing. Prenatal paternity testing can be performed as early as 9 weeks into a pregnancy and involves collecting fetal DNA from the mother’s blood sample. While this option may be more expensive than traditional paternity testing, it can provide answers earlier in the pregnancy and may be a more cost-effective option for some individuals.
